> > We are having a difficult time getting a PDF download to work with
Struts.
> > This works fine with a servlet we have in production today, but when
using
> > Struts, it fails every time.
> >
> > We are submitting a form that contains a date and a type, and then going
> to
> > a back-end vendor to retrieve the PDF stream and re-stream it back to
the
> > user.  The URL that should work is as follows:
> >
> > http://xxxx/action/viewStmt?period=mm/dd/yy&type=PDF
> >
> > When we execute this URL, the action is invoked, the correct arguments
are
> > obtained, the vendor is called, and the streaming is done.  However, the
> > browser then pops up a message saying...
> >
> > "You have chosen to download a file from this location:
> >
> > yy&type=PDF from xxxx"
> >
> > and the download fails.
> >
> > We are doing almost the exact same thing with a servlet, and no such
error
> > happens.  Any ideas?
